PRESIDENT OBAMA:
The health care reform bill will set into motion reforms that generations of American have fought for and marched for and hungered to see. It will take four years to implement fully many of these reforms because we need to implement them responsibly.
Several measures in bill to take effect "this year-"
Tax credits to about 4M small business men and women to help them cover the cost of insurance for employees.
Uninsured Americans with pre-existing conditions and parents of children with a pre existing condition will be able to purchase the coverage they need.
Insurance companies will no longer be able to drop people's coverage when they get sick or place lifetime limits or restrictive annual limits on the amount of care they can receive.
All new insurance plans will be required to offer free preventive care.
Young adults will be able to stay on their parents policies until they are 26 yrs old.
Seniors who fall in the coverage gap known as the donut hole will start getting some help - receive $250 to help pay for prescriptions that will overtime fill in the donut hole. Reforms will not cut guaranteed benefits.
Under this law, Americans on medicare will receive free preventive care without co-payments and deductibles.
Americans will be able to get the same good deal that members of congress get.
Millions of people will get tax breaks to help afford coverage, which represents the largest middle-class tax cut for health care in history.
Legislation will also lower cost for families and businesses and for the federal government reducing deficit by over 1T in the next two decades. It's paid for, it is fiscally responsible and will help lift a decades-long drag on our economy.

IT'S OFFICIAL - President Obama has signed the legislation with 20 pens. Each pen will be used to sign a little piece of an initial of a letter that he will write. Health Care Reform is now the law of the land.
